When working with AI image generation tools, users often expect seamless handling of complex inputs, such as uploading several reference images to guide a single output. However, if you are using Nano Banana 2 Lite, you may encounter immediate failures or errors when attempting to upload more than one reference image. This is not a glitch in your connection or a temporary server issue; it is a fundamental limitation of the specific model powering this version.

Nano Banana refers to the AI image generation and editing tool used in these articles. It is distinct from any skincare brand, bottle, jar, or physical subject that might share a similar name. The core issue lies in how Google has engineered the underlying technology. Google documents Nano Banana 2 Lite specifically as Gemini 3.1 Flash Lite Image (gemini-3.1-flash-lite-image). Unlike its counterparts, this model is explicitly focused on speed and cost-efficiency. Consequently, it is not optimized for multiple reference inputs or multi-turn sequential editing. Attempting to bypass this architectural constraint by forcing multiple uploads will result in failed processes rather than successful generations.

Alternative Workflows and Solutions

Since the direct approach of uploading multiple references is blocked by design, users must adopt alternative strategies to achieve their creative goals without encountering repeated failures.

Strategy 1: Sequential Editing with Nano Banana Pro If your project requires multiple reference images, the most reliable solution is to switch to Nano Banana Pro. This version, powered by Gemini 3 Pro Image, is better suited for complex workflows. You can perform your initial generation using the first reference, then use the output as a new reference for subsequent steps. While this takes more time than a single batch upload, it ensures stability and quality. Note that the website has a dedicated Nano Banana Pro page at /nanobananapro where these advanced capabilities are supported.

Strategy 2: Consolidated Single Reference For users who must stay within the Nano Banana 2 Lite environment due to cost or speed requirements, the only viable path is to consolidate your visual needs into a single reference image before uploading. You can manually combine your desired elements into one composite image using external software. Once you have a single, comprehensive reference file, you can upload it to Nano Banana 2 Lite along with your text prompt. This aligns with the model's single-input design and avoids the error triggers associated with multi-file uploads.
